Course titleStudent academic appeals and related policy & processes
Description

The purpose of this session is to support colleagues to understand the academic appeal regulations and the policies and processes that relate to them. The objectives are:

  • to enhance the awareness and understanding of the academic appeal regulations
  • to convey the support and information available to those responding to or assisting students with matters related to academic appeals
  • to promote good practice in managing the academic appeals process and advice and guidance to students
  • to identify opportunities where academic appeal matters may be resolved informally
  • to update colleagues on changes to University regulations, policies and processes
  • to use case studies to assist with understanding and applying good practice as it applies.

The workshop is suitable for chairs of boards of studies, heads of departments and heads of houses, and for staff who support students, including college tutors and academic advisors.

The facilitators will be Professor Emma Murphy, who is chair of Senate Academic Appeals Committee and Josh McKim, Academic Support Office.
